Output f421efe60fb2699bd22789bd85d49c2e2cf785f56b2b046d1652a1664d685f6c:38

value
23269903
script pubkey
OP_0 OP_PUSHBYTES_20 b2a8458ea7db6211eb779479c5029fff8cd397b9
address
ltc1qk25ytr48md3pr6mhj3uu2q5ll7xd89ae2ukpwj
transaction
f421efe60fb2699bd22789bd85d49c2e2cf785f56b2b046d1652a1664d685f6c
spent
true